What Is 'Dreaming' and Why Does It Matter for AI Memory?

OpenAI has introduced a new memory system for ChatGPT called "Dreaming" — a process where the model consolidates and refreshes what it knows about you between conversations, much like how humans process memories during sleep.

Instead of storing raw conversation logs or relying on you to manually save preferences, the system intelligently distils patterns from past interactions into a living, updated model of who you are and what you need. Context stays fresh. Relevance improves over time.

How the New ChatGPT Memory System Actually Works

Think of it as the difference between a colleague who takes notes and one who genuinely learns your working style. Previous memory in ChatGPT was largely static — you told it something, it stored it verbatim. Dreaming introduces a dynamic consolidation layer that prunes outdated preferences and surfaces what's currently most useful.

This is a meaningful architectural shift in how large language models handle persistent user context — and it signals where the entire industry is heading.
